My DD is 13 months old and has started to bite things in frustration.
I've noticed if her walker toy gets stuck on an object, she gets frustrated as can't move it and then bites the handle.
Yesterday she bit the handle on the kitchen drawers because she couldn't open them.

She hasn't bitten myself or DP yet, but don't want this to continue on as we have another baby on the way and it scares me that she might start biting us and then the baby..

Has anyone elses toddlers done this before and if so how did you resolve the problem..?
